I am using Sybase 11.5.1 on IBM AIX 4.2.1. I would like to change the default editor used in an ISQL interactive session from "vi" to anything else. I am thinking of "emacs" or "pico" here. Is this even possible? Is the call to "vi" hard-coded into ISQL? Tom. |

As documented in the Utility Guide -E editor specifies an editor other than the default editor vi.
